Vivo has officially confirmed that its highly anticipated Vivo T4 Ultra will soon debut in the Indian market, following multiple appearances on Bluetooth SIG, BIS, and Geekbench listings. The smartphone will be available through Flipkart, Vivo’s official website, and offline retail stores.
The teaser image released today confirms the Vivo T4 Ultra will launch in a sleek black color, showcasing a triple-camera setup along with a distinctive ring light located beneath the sensors. With “100X TELE LENS” branding on the camera module, the device is expected to offer flagship-grade zoom capabilities, further highlighting its premium photographic potential.

According to its Geekbench listing, the Vivo T4 Ultra will be powered by an octa-core chipset, with one core clocked at 3.40GHz, three at 2.85GHz, and four at 2.0GHz. This configuration strongly suggests the device will run on either the MediaTek Dimensity 9400e or Dimensity 9300 Plus processor. Graphics will be handled by the Mali-G720 Immortalis MC12 GPU, ensuring top-tier visual performance.
The smartphone will ship with Android 15 out of the box and will feature an 8GB RAM variant. In addition, the Bluetooth SIG certification previously confirmed Bluetooth 5.4 support, offering improved wireless connectivity and efficiency.
With curved edges and a design that reflects a blend of style and substance, the Vivo T4 Ultra aims to bring flagship features at a competitive price, especially with its advanced zoom capabilities and cutting-edge chipset.
